Oman to host Fibre Connect Council MENA Conference & Expo

Muscat: Under the patronage of His Highness Dr. Adham bin Turki Al Said, the Sultanate of Oman will host the 15th Edition of the Fibre Connect Council MENA Conference & Expo, on February 2–3, 2026, in Muscat.

The patronage underscores the strategic importance of digital infrastructure and fibre connectivity in supporting Oman’s Vision 2040 and the nation’s long-term digital transformation agenda.

The two-day flagship event will explore critical topics shaping the broadband ecosystem, including next-generation fiber networks, open-access models, data centers, smart cities, and the role of fiber in enabling digital economies and inclusive growth.

The conference will bring together 14 leading national and international companies specializing in fiber, artificial intelligence, and communications technologies, along with more than 20 expert speakers and delegates from over 20 countries across the Middle East, North Africa, and Europe. An accompanying exhibition will showcase the latest innovations in fiber networks, 5G, IoT, data centers, and digital infrastructure.

Held under the theme “Fiber Empowered Futures: Connecting Intelligence, Infrastructure, and Innovation,” the conference will highlight national and regional milestones in digital transformation across MENA, emphasizing fiber as the foundation for future-ready economies. The program will feature keynote addresses, expert-led panel discussions, and knowledge-sharing sessions to foster dialogue, collaboration, and strategic partnerships.

Dr. Alaa’ Jasim, President of Fibre Connect Council MENA, said: "This year’s edition continues our long-standing legacy of providing a collaborative platform where industry leaders and policymakers can exchange insights, address challenges, and explore opportunities that will define the next phase of connectivity in the MENA region."

He added, "Hosting the event in Muscat reflects Oman’s rapidly growing digital infrastructure and its alignment with Vision 2040, which places digital transformation, advanced connectivity, and knowledge-based economic growth at the core of national development."

Over the past 15 editions, the Fiber Connect Council MENA Annual Conference has shaped regional dialogue on fiber deployment, regulatory frameworks, and technological innovation. This year, the Council will unveil a new regional study on the evolving digital infrastructure landscape in MENA, highlighting fiber as a foundational element for AI-ready digital infrastructure and demonstrating the shift from connectivity expansion to compute density, driven by investments in hyperscale and sovereign data centers, subsea cable systems, and fiber-deep networks.

The 15th edition is supported by 14 major national and international sponsors. Oman Broadband and Ooredoo are Platinum Sponsors, Omantel serves as Technology Partner, and Earthlink Telecommunications is the Strategic Partner. Additional sponsorship reflects strong industry commitment to advancing fiber infrastructure across the region.

The conference exhibition will provide a dedicated networking platform for participants, enabling direct engagement with companies showcasing the latest technologies and solutions shaping the future of connectivity.
